Public Safety Minister Marco Mendicino (Eglinton-Lawrence, Ont.) announced proposed regulations to the Corrections and Conditional Release Act that would limit the use of dry cells and improve the search and seizure of contraband in federal correctional institutions. The proposed regulations will be open for public consultation through the Canada Gazette, Part I beginning May 6, 2023. The full release is available online. Public Safety Minister Marco Mendicino (Eglinton-Lawrence, Ont.) announced more than $25 million to support new projects to fight radicalization to violence, through the Community Resilience Fund. He made the announcement during Public Safety Canada’s conference on countering radicalization to violence organized by the Canada Centre for Community Engagement and Prevention of Violence. Public Safety Minister Marco Mendicino (Eglinton-Lawrence, Ont.) and Justice Minister and Attorney General of Canada David Lametti (LaSalle-Émard-Verdun, Que.) hosted  Attorney General of the United States Merrick Garland and U.S. Secretary of Homeland Security Alejandro Mayorkas in Ottawa, for the second meeting of the Canada–U.S. Cross-Border Crime Forum.
